| Labour |
Special
control orders will be granted by judges which will enable suspects to
be detained in their homes; they can also be put under strict
supervision which limit their areas of work. Labour want to further
develop Britain's relations with America and the EU
to develop anti-terror measures. |
| Conservative |
The
Conservatives would appoint a Minister for Homeland Security. He/she
would co-ordinate all the government's anti-terror activities. The
Conservatives would also set up the British Border Control Police. This
new force would take charge of entry at ports and airports. |
| Liberal
Democrats |
The
Liberal Democrats would also create a new National Border Force. The
party would also allow the use of Internet communications in court. A
minister would be appointed to oversee anti-terror policy and who would
co-ordinate the responses of the emergency services in the event of an
attack. There would be a move to further develop the global approach to
anti-terror measures. |
